Murder at the Gardner (Homer Kelly, Bk 7)
Murder at the Gardner - Homer Kelly, Bk 7
Author: Jane Langton
After a series of seemingly harmless pranks at Boston's Isabella Gardner Museum, the trustees call in ex-detective and Harvard lecturer Homer Kelly to investigate. When an art patron surprises the prankster and is murdered, Homer has to answer questions a bit more pressing than "Who tied a balloon to the Cellini?"

I totally enjoyed this one. LOTS of info on the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um and being from New England, it made it more real, I guess. Lots of info on the art work but mixed in so it wasn't boring. The characters were fun. I loved the Titus Moon, Aurora, and Polly triangle, which, of course, worked out in the end. A fun book and quick read. I will be finding other "Homer Kelly" books to see if they are as good.
